#b18bb0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b18bb0 is composed of 69.4% red, 54.5%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 0.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 301.6 degrees, a saturation of 19.6% and a lightness of 62%. #b18bb0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#631761.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#b18bb0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b18bb0 has RGB values of R:177, G:139,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.01,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11635632.
